Hotel Description

You know what struck me first about the Comfy Nest? The name actually fits – which is honestly pretty rare for London hotels. It’s tucked away on Central Street in this sweet spot where Islington meets the City, and I mean really tucked away. You’ll walk past it twice before you notice the entrance, but that’s sort of the charm.

The location is brilliant if you know London at all. You’re literally a three-minute walk from Angel station (I timed it), which puts you on the Northern Line straight into central London. But here’s the thing locals know – Old Street station is just as close, and that gives you access to both the Northern Line and the Circle/Hammersmith & City lines. So you’ve got options, which in London transport terms is basically gold. The street itself is quiet enough that you won’t get the usual city noise, but step around the corner and you’re in the thick of Islington’s restaurant scene. Chapel Market is right there too – proper old-school London market where you can grab lunch for under a fiver.
